alterlab-blast
Runs NCBI BLAST+ 2.17.0 sequence searches from the command line: makeblastdb (with -parse_seqids), blastn/blastp/blastx/tblastn with tabular -outfmt 6/7 for parsing, correct -task choice (megablast vs blastn vs blastn-short), -taxids/-negative_taxids taxonomic scoping, and -mt_mode multithreading; plus a DIAMOND blastp --ultra-sensitive path for large protein searches. Warns that -max_target_seqs is a heuristic keep-count, not a top-N best-hits filter. Use when the user wants command-line BLAST, makeblastdb, a local BLAST database, blastn/blastp/blastx/tblastn searches, or DIAMOND protein search. For the Bio.Blast web NCBIWWW API prefer alterlab-biopython; for quick one-liner database lookups prefer alterlab-gget. Part of the AlterLab Academic Skills suite.
